一、整体流程 在MySQL中,我们可以使用partition关键字来指定分区进行数据查询。下面是实现"mysql select 指定分区"的详细步骤: 查询指定分区指定分区名执行查询语句显示结果 二、具体步骤 查询指定分区 首先,我们需要了解数据库中有哪些分区,可以使用以下代码查看已有的分区信息: SHOWCREATETABLEyour_table_name; 1. 这条...
MySQL支持多种分区方法,如按范围、列表、哈希和键分区等。 要选择特定分区的数据,可以使用PARTITION子句。以下是使用PARTITION子句选择分区的语法示例: sql复制代码 SELECTcolumn1, column2, ... FROMtable_name PARTITION(partition_name1, partition_name2, ...); 在上面的语法中,将table_name替换为要查询的表名...
一、整体流程 首先,让我们看一下实现MySQL分区表需要修改Select语句的整体流程: 二、详细步骤 步骤一:创建分区表并定义分区规则 首先,我们需要创建一个分区表,并定义分区规则,例如按照某个字段的范围进行分区。 CREATETABLEmy_table(idINT,nameVARCHAR(50),created_atDATETIME)PARTITIONBYRANGE(YEAR(created_at))(PART...
from <table name> partition (<partition name>) The problem I'm facing is to put the <partition name> dynamically. I can't use PREPARE STATEMENT. Are ther any way to do it? I tried it but do not work; Select a, b, c, d
[into_option] [FROM table_references [PARTITION partition_list]] [WHERE where_condition] [GROUP BY {col_name | expr | position}, ... [WITH ROLLUP]] [HAVING where_condition] [WINDOW window_name AS (window_spec) [, window_name AS (window_spec)] ...] [ORDER BY {col_name | expr ...
3、可以使用 PARTITION 从句指定分区列表,所查到的数据都是这些分区中的数据 4、WHERE 从句给出过滤条件,确定要查询的行。如果没有条件where,则查询所有行。where_condition 是一个表达式,可以使用MySQL支持的除聚合函数外的所有 函数 和 操作符。 5、select 语句可以不引用任何表 ...
#在FROM之前SELECT*INTO@myvarFROMt1; #在锁 之前, MySQL8.0.20已经 过时,可能会移除SELECT*FROMt1INTO@myvarFORUPDATE; # 在语句的最后, MySQL8.0.20支持SELECT*FROMt1FORUPDATEINTO@myvar; 3、var_list 1)var_list 是一个或多个变量,每个变量可以是用户定义的变量,存储过程、函数的参数,或是存储程序的本地...
SELECT[ALL|DISTINCT|DISTINCTROW][HIGH_PRIORITY][STRAIGHT_JOIN][SQL_SMALL_RESULT][SQL_BIG_RESULT][SQL_BUFFER_RESULT][SQL_NO_CACHE][SQL_CALC_FOUND_ROWS]select_expr[,select_expr]...[into_option][FROMtable_references[PARTITIONpartition_list]][WHEREwhere_condition][GROUPBY{col_name|expr|position},...
引擎名{LOGS|STATUS}--显示存储引擎的日志或状态信息--自增起始数 AUTO_INCREMENT='行数'--数据文件目录DATADIRECTORY='目录'--索引文件目录INDEXDIRECTORY='目录'--表注释 COMMENT='string'--分区选项 PARTITION BY...(详细见手册)--查看所有表 SHOW TABLES[LIKE'pattern']SHOW TABLES FROM 库名--查看表结构...
SELECT[ALL|DISTINCT|DISTINCTROW][HIGH_PRIORITY][STRAIGHT_JOIN][SQL_SMALL_RESULT][SQL_BIG_RESULT][SQL_BUFFER_RESULT][SQL_CACHE|SQL_NO_CACHE][SQL_CALC_FOUND_ROWS]select_expr[,select_expr...][FROMtable_references[PARTITIONpartition_list][WHEREwhere_condition][GROUPBY{col_name|expr|position}[ASC|...